Output c33e063776ee415b3af3483e8df5f375f38fd1e83fe4b158cbaf81188bd57eaa:0

value
3699231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c2595018344a26031c514eaa533faf1b051528f OP_EQUAL
address
34FqsALwy68YBt6bVg6FueKtP5UqhY97Xo
transaction
c33e063776ee415b3af3483e8df5f375f38fd1e83fe4b158cbaf81188bd57eaa
spent
true